📊 Pagination

All list endpoints return paginated results with comprehensive metadata. The API uses a consistent data/meta structure:

{
  "data": [
    {
      "id": "person_123",
      "name": "John Doe",
      "tenant_id": "tenant_xyz"
    }
  ],
  "meta": {
    "total_items": 150,
    "total_pages": 8, 
    "current_page": 2,
    "page_size": 20,
    "has_next": true,
    "has_previous": true,
    "next_page": 3,
    "previous_page": 1
  }
}

Pagination Parameters

  • page - Page number (1-indexed, default: 1)
  • page_size - Items per page (default: 20, max: 100)
  • tenant_id - Required for list endpoints to specify which tenant's data to retrieve

Adding New Endpoints

  1. Model: Create or update a SQLAlchemy model in src/models/.
  2. Schema: Define Pydantic validation schemas in src/schemas/.
  3. Router: Add a new router file with CRUD endpoints in src/routers/.
  4. Main: Include the new router in src/main.py.
  5. Follow patterns: Use plural resource names and implement tenant filtering like existing routers.

⚙️ Database

This application uses SQLAlchemy 2.0 for its ORM and comes pre-configured to use a persistent SQLite database.

  • The database file is located at data/casnet.db.
  • The data/ directory is automatically created and is included in .gitignore.

Migrating to PostgreSQL

For a more robust production environment, you can switch to PostgreSQL:

  1. Update the DATABASE_URL in your .env file:
    DATABASE_URL=postgresql://username:password@localhost:5432/casnet
  2. Install the PostgreSQL driver:
    pip install psycopg2-binary
  3. Restart the application.

🛠️ Troubleshooting

Common Issues

"fastapi: command not found"

Problem: FastAPI CLI is not installed.

pip install "fastapi[standard]"

"Path does not exist src\main.py"

Problem: You're not in the correct directory.

cd casnet-backend  # Make sure you're in the project root
fastapi dev src/main.py

"TypeError: Depends(...) is not a callable object"

Problem: Dependencies error after moving project or changing dependencies. Solution: Recreate the virtual environment:

# Remove old virtual environment
rm -rf venv  # Linux/Mac
# rmdir /s venv  # Windows

# Create fresh environment  
python -m venv venv
source venv/bin/activate  # Linux/Mac
# .\venv\Scripts\activate  # Windows

# Reinstall dependencies
python -m pip install --upgrade pip
pip install -r requirements.txt
pip install "fastapi[standard]"

Database Initialization Issues

Problem: Database connection errors or missing tables. Solution: Delete and recreate the database:

rm data/casnet.db  # Remove existing database
fastapi dev src/main.py  # Restart server (auto-creates DB)

Server Starts But No Output

Problem: Server runs silently without startup logs. Solution: Try uvicorn directly with verbose logging:

uvicorn src.main:app --reload --log-level debug
